Go to Settings and click on General then click on "iPhone Storage". You will then scroll down to see the list of all the apps installed on your iPhone. Tap on the app you want to uninstall and delete the app.
For iOS 11 and above:
Go into your Settings and click on "General" and then click on iPhone Storage. You will see the option "Offload Unused Apps". Right next to it is the "Enable" option. Click on the "Enable" option and this will offload the apps that you don't use.

Zoe is a FREE cutting-edge dating and social networking app for lesbian, bisexual and queer women around the world. The concept is easy: Swipe right to “like” them and left to “pass”. Once users “like” each other, it's a MATCH and they can start chatting right away! Whether you’re looking for friends or the love of your life, you are in the right place. Find truly authentic LGBTQ+ women nearby and chat now! Finding your match with Zoe: • Quickly create profile and meet amazing lesbian, bisexual and queer women around you. • Set your preferred age and distance range • Upload profile photos and private photos to your profile from your photo album, Facebook or Instagram. • Browse cute women nearby by Swiping Right to “like” them and Swiping Left to “pass.” • If you match, you can start chatting with them immediately, it's absolutely FREE. • Send videos and photos in chat • We are here to help and we speak your language – Any questions of comments? Message our admin for support. User Security and Privacy: • Photo Verification – see who was verified by our photo verification system. • Messaging – only users who you match with are able to massage you. • Private Mode – be visible only to the users you liked beforehand or match with. • Snaps – send photos and videos that disappear after a couple of seconds. • Private Photos – upload private photos only visible to users with your permission.
